St. Bernard Farms has once again teamed up with Mix 107.5 radio to bring you and your family Eastern New Mexico's LARGEST corn maze! The maze is the highlight of our attraction, but there is so much more to do and see. The corn maze covers more than 5 acres and you're gonna love it! Plan to join us this September and October for good 'ol fashion, family fun.
